Full Description

This thorough volume explores the possibility of detecting and identifying toxigenic fungi, able to produce secondary metabolites known as mycotoxins, which cause severe health problems in humans and animals after exposure to contaminated food and feed, having a broad range of toxic effects, including carcinogenicity, neurotoxicity, and reproductive and developmental toxicity. Beginning with a section on fungal genera and species of major significance along with their associated mycotoxins, the book continues with sections on Polymerase Chain Reaction (PCR)-based methods for the detection and identification of mycotoxigenic fungi, PCR-based methods for multiplex detection of mycotoxigenic fungi, as well as sections on combined approaches and new methodologies. Written for the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ratoryprotocols, and t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ls. 
Authoritative and practical, Mycotoxigenic Fungi: Methods and Protocols will aid researchers working in this vital field to provide insight into possible actions to reduce mycotoxin contamination of crop plants and the food/feed byproducts.

Contents

Mycotoxins: An Underhand Food Problem.- Alternaria Species and Their Associated Mycotoxins.- Aspergillus Species and Their Associated Mycotoxins.- Fusarium Species and Their Associated Mycotoxins.- Penicillium Species and Their Associated Mycotoxins.- Targeting Conserved Genes in Alternaria Species.- Targeting Conserved Genes in Aspergillus Species.- Targeting Conserved Genes in Fusarium Species.- Targeting Conserved Genes in Penicillium Species.- Targeting Aflatoxin Biosynthetic Genes.- Targeting Trichothecene Biosynthetic Genes.- Targeting Ochratoxin Biosynthetic Genes.- Targeting Fumonisin Biosynthetic Genes.- Targeting Other Mycotoxin Biosynthetic Genes.- Evaluating Aflatoxin Gene Expression in Aspergillus Section Flavi.- Evaluating Fumonisin Gene Expression in Fusarium verticillioides.- Multiplex Detection of Aspergillus Species.- Multiplex Detection of Fusarium Species.- MultiplexDetection of Penicillium Species.- PCR-RFLP for Aspergillus Species.- PCR ITS-RFLP for Penicillium Species and Other Genera.- Identification of Ochratoxin A-Producing Black Aspergilli from Grapes Using Loop-Mediated Isothermal Amplification (LAMP) Assays.- Detection of Transcriptionally Active Mycotoxin Gene Clusters: DNA Microarray.- Mycotoxins: A Fungal Genomics Perspective.
